Mary Catherine Sharpe Shoffner

June 10, 1920 ~ October 10, 2020 (age 100)

Mary Catherine Sharpe Shoffner, 100, of Burlington, gained her wings and went home to be with the Lord on October 10, 2020 following two weeks of declining health.

A native of Alamance County, she was the wife of the late Lewis Shoffner and the daughter of Johnnie Brackett Sharpe and Bessie Ellen May Sharpe, both deceased.

Mary worked in the textile industry as a looper for many years. She was a former member of Brick Reformed Church and a Charter member of Hearts on Fire Church in Gibsonville. She was also a member of the VFW Ladies Auxiliary and member of the Active in Aging group in Gibsonville. She loved dancing and spending time with her family and friends. Mary never met a stranger.

Mary is survived by her daughter, Faye S. Kennedy and husband Terry of the home; two grandchildren, Tanya Kennedy Brooks and her fiancé Tim Lane of Burlington, Joshua Kennedy and wife Stephanie of Burlington; and two great-grandchildren, Jocelyn and Natalie Kennedy.

She was preceded in death by five sisters; Maggie Lowe, Emma Wellons, Blondie Sharpe, Betty Lou Sharpe and Gloria Sharpe; and one brother, Haskell Sharpe.
